I, too am drawn to hunt hominy on that weekend as a single hunter. While knowing where a particular funnel consistently has deer traffic may be of some use, it might be more important to think about this hunt as presenting different challenges than you normally see. There are a lot of hunters out there and the deer have seen them everywhere they go for weeks. So some popularly known spot might be the last place you want to go, because even if deer are moving though there you might hear a bow go off and see the deer run off about 100 yards up the trail from you. The best way to hunt there is to wait until you see what's going on and adapt to it. This is just my opinion from having hunted it three times over the last 20 years. It's a fun hunt and great opportunity. Just be mentally prepared to have a different experience and embrace the additional factors.

Kind of hard to plan this hunt ahead of time. There will be a lot of people and you don’t know where they’ll put pins on a map. Since there isn’t a bad spot on the place, don’t sweat it. Never a bad idea to have a few places in mind but don’t get your heart set on a certain location. I’ve hunted Hominy three or four times. It’s good. That is the best weekend of the year.
